Chapter 83: When there is no tiger in the mountain, the monkey becomes king



Xia Changzai became excited again.

However, Qingliu came back soon and brought everyone present with him.

"Your Majesty, I was only concerned with my own work at that time and didn't see clearly what was going on between the noble lady and the concubine."

"I clearly saw Concubine Xia slap the noble lady, but I didn't see Miss Hong Ling hit Concubine Xia."

"I only saw Consort Xia beating and scolding people, but I didn't see the noble lady take action..."

However, everyone spoke in unison, claiming that they did not see Hong Ling take action.

Xia Changzai was so angry that her face turned red.

"Lies! You all lied! Did Concubine Li and Hong Ling give you some benefits to make you all lie?"

“Don’t even mention that Concubine Li and Miss Hong Ling didn’t do us any favors. Even if they did, we wouldn’t lie.

Xia Changzai and Li Guiren are both masters, and we servants cannot afford to offend either of them. We servants are telling the truth."

The group of people all made excuses in a wronged manner.

Concubine Jing waved her hand, signaling them to return to their respective posts.

Then he looked at Concubine Xia.

"Mrs. Xia said Hong Ling beat you, but there are no traces and no witnesses, so we can't prove what you said is true.

But Hong Ling messed up your hair, so as a punishment, she should comb your hair and dress you up again now."

"I won't let this bitch comb my hair! How dare this bitch touch me!" Concubine Xia was depressed and angry.

"Okay, since Concubine Xia doesn't want Hong Ling to comb her hair, then there's no need for her to do so.

Xia Changzai, please ask an imperial physician to come over immediately and treat Concubine Li's injuries carefully. Don't be negligent."

Concubine Jing immediately took over her words and quickly resolved the matter.

Then he waved his hand.

"Alright, that's settled. I have other things to do, so all of you should leave."

"Yes, Sister Xie Jingfei."

"Thank you, Empress Jingfei."

Both the master and the slave, Li Guiren, thanked them respectfully and politely and left.

Xia Changzai was still very dissatisfied and wanted to speak, but Qingliu half-pushed and half-invited her to move out.

She was so angry that she stood there gritting her teeth, then stomped her feet and ran straight to Shouning Palace.

Unexpectedly, after hearing her accusation, the Queen Mother's face, which was beautiful despite its wrinkles, turned cold.

"You fought with Concubine Li over such a small matter? And you even brought it to me? Do you still feel wronged?

Go, kneel before the Buddha and reflect on your actions!"
